https://www.live400.com/newsdetail/id/48.html 30个避坑点,让你的信创迁移少走弯路-江苏立维-专注监控、运维服务(Zabbix|Prometheus|APM|日志|数据库)
  首页     >     新闻动态     >     30个避坑点,让你的信创迁移少走弯路

30个避坑点,让你的信创迁移少走弯路

发布日期:2025-07-15    阅读数:22

在信创产业蓬勃发展的今天,越来越多的企业和机构正将传统数据库(如OracleSQL Server等)迁移至国产数据库平台。然而,这一过程绝非简单的数据搬运,而是一项复杂的系统工程。本文将为您揭示30个关键避坑点,帮助您顺利完成信创环境下的数据库迁移。

一、前期评估:别让“想当然”埋下隐患

1. 忽视全面的现状评估

许多团队直接开始迁移而忽略了对现有系统的全面评估。建议先详细记录源数据库的结构、规模、性能指标和特殊功能使用情况。某金融机构在迁移前发现其Oracle数据库中使用了大量存储过程,这一发现直接影响了后续的数据库选型。

2. 选型不考虑实际业务需求

国产数据库种类繁多(如达梦、OceanBaseGaussDB等),各有侧重。政务系统可能更适合达梦,而高并发互联网业务可能OceanBase更优。切勿仅凭厂商宣传或单一指标做决定。

3. 忽略兼容性评估

建立详尽的兼容性评估矩阵,包括数据类型、SQL语法、事务隔离级别等。例如,OracleDATE类型与某些国产数据库的对应类型可能存在精度差异。

4. 缺乏详细的迁移路线图

制定包含评估、测试、迁移、验证等阶段的详细计划,并为每个阶段设置明确的KPI和回退方案。

5. 忽视数据敏感性和合规要求

特别是在政务和金融领域,需提前考虑数据脱敏、加密传输等安全要求。

6. 低估资源需求

迁移过程可能需要额外的计算、存储和网络资源,特别是在并行运行新旧系统的过渡期。

7. 忽略团队技能储备

提前安排国产数据库的培训,最好能获得原厂支持。某企业迁移后才发现团队无人能优化新数据库的SQL性能。

8. 未建立基线性能指标

迁移前必须记录源系统的关键性能指标(TPSQPS、响应时间等),否则无法客观评估迁移后的性能变化。

 

二、迁移实施:确保数据安全

9. 数据类型映射不当

OracleVARCHAR2(4000)直接映射到某些国产数据库可能导致问题,因为后者可能有不同的最大长度限制。

10. 序列(Sequence)处理疏忽

Oracle的序列缓存机制可能与国产数据库不同,迁移后可能出现性能下降。

11. 忽略索引差异

国产数据库的索引类型和优化方式可能与Oracle不同。例如,某些国产数据库不支持函数索引。

12. 存储过程/函数转换陷阱

PL/SQL到国产数据库存储过程语言的转换是最大难点之一。某项目因此延期3个月。

13. 触发器(Trigger)执行顺序差异

不同数据库对同一表上多个触发器的执行顺序可能有不同约定。

14. 视图和物化视图处理不当

复杂的视图定义可能需要重写,物化视图的刷新机制也需重新配置。

15. 权限体系迁移遗漏

精细的权限控制是安全的关键,但往往在迁移中被简化处理。

16. 未考虑字符集和排序规则

中文字符集的兼容性必须验证,特别是涉及生僻字的情况。

17. 批量数据处理性能问题

在测试环境中表现良好的批量操作,在生产环境中可能因数据量差异而性能骤降。

18. 事务隔离级别差异

应用若依赖特定隔离级别(如OracleREAD COMMITTED语义),需在国产数据库中验证行为一致性。

19. 临时表使用方式差异

Oracle的全局临时表与某些国产数据库的实现方式大不相同。

20. 未充分测试分布式事务

使用XA事务的应用需特别关注国产数据库的支持程度。

21. 忽略数据库链接(DBlink)

跨数据库查询可能需要完全重写为其他实现方式。

22. 备份策略未及时调整

国产数据库的备份恢复机制与Oracle不同,需重新制定策略并验证。

 

运维保障维护系统稳定

23. 性能调优滞后

迁移后应立即监控性能,并根据新数据库特性进行优化。某系统迁移后因未及时优化,导致首月用户体验下降40%

24. 缺乏监控告警体系

需针对国产数据库建立新的监控指标和阈值,不能简单套用Oracle的监控方案。

25. 应用连接池配置不当

连接池参数需根据新数据库的特性重新调整,否则可能导致连接泄漏或性能问题。

26. 忽略定期兼容性评估

随着国产数据库的版本升级,需定期评估是否引入新的不兼容变化。

27. 文档更新不及时

系统架构图、运维手册等文档必须同步更新,避免后续维护困难。

28. 未建立厂商支持通道

明确厂商的支持级别和响应时间,对关键业务系统尤为重要。

29. 回退计划不充分

即使迁移成功,也应保留一段时间回退能力,以应对不可预见的问题。

30. 忽略知识转移

通过文档、培训等方式将迁移经验固化,避免成为"个人知识"

 

四、成功迁移的三大原则

  • 分阶段验证采用"先外围后核心"策略,从非核心系统开始,积累经验后再迁移关键业务系统
  • 自动化迁移工具+人工校验虽然厂商提供的迁移工具可以完成90%的工作,但剩下的10%往往需要人工精细调整。
  • 性能优化贯穿始终迁移不是终点,而是性能优化的新起点。需根据国产数据库的特点持续调优。

信创环境下的数据库迁移是一场硬仗,但也是提升自主可控能力的必经之路。通过避开本文所述的30个常见陷阱,结合系统化的方法论和严谨的实施态度,企业完全可以实现平滑过渡。记住,成功的迁移不仅是技术的转换,更是组织能力和知识体系的升级。

新闻搜索

相关新闻

云安全风险发现,从现在开始
返回顶部-立维
公众号
关注微信公众号
电话咨询
服务热线:400-006-8618
项目咨询
项目合作,欢迎发邮件咨询
liveserver@live400.com